The Crucial Role of Roof Flashing
Roof flashing is essentially the waterproofing system that seals the joints and transitions on your roof. Think of it as the protective barrier around vulnerable areas where water would naturally try to find its way into your home. These are typically areas like chimney bases, vent pipes, skylights, and where the roof meets a wall or another roofline. Without effective flashing, water can seep into these crucial points, compromising the underlying roof structure, insulation, and even the interior ceiling and walls.
Common Causes of Flashing Failure
Several factors can contribute to the degradation of roof flashing, particularly in a climate like Balch Springs:
- Age and Material Degradation: Over time, the materials used for flashing, such as metal or asphalt-based compounds, can become brittle, crack, rust, or deteriorate due to constant exposure to the elements.
- Physical Damage: Strong winds, falling debris during storms, or even improper installation can cause flashing to become bent, torn, or dislodged.
- Improper Installation: If flashing was not installed correctly in the first place, it may not provide adequate protection from the outset, making it susceptible to leaks.
- Expansion and Contraction: The daily and seasonal temperature fluctuations in Texas can cause building materials to expand and contract, putting stress on flashing and eventually leading to cracks or separations.

The Repair Process
Local roofing contractors in and around Balch Springs approach roof flashing repair with a systematic and experienced methodology. The process typically involves:
- Thorough Inspection: A qualified roofing professional will meticulously inspect all areas where flashing is present. This includes identifying the extent of the damage, the underlying cause, and any related issues, such as rotted fascia or decking.
- Surface Preparation: Before new flashing can be installed or existing flashing repaired, the surrounding roof surface must be clean and dry. Any loose debris, old caulk, or damaged shingles will be removed.
- Repair or Replacement: Depending on the severity of the damage, the roofer may choose to repair the existing flashing by resealing it with specialized roof sealant or by carefully re-nailing it. In cases of significant corrosion or damage, complete replacement of the flashing section is often the most durable solution.
- New Flashing Installation: For replacement, professionals will use appropriate materials that are designed to withstand the Texas climate. Common materials include galvanized steel, aluminum, copper, or specialized rubberized flashing. The new flashing is carefully cut, shaped, and secured, ensuring it overlaps correctly with existing roofing materials to create a watertight seal.
- Sealing and Finishing: Once the new or repaired flashing is in place, it will be sealed with high-quality roofing cement or sealant. This is followed by the reinstallation of surrounding shingles or roofing materials to blend seamlessly, ensuring no new vulnerabilities are created.
Tools and Materials Commonly Used
Roofing professionals in Balch Springs utilize a range of specialized tools and durable materials for flashing repairs:
- Tools: Pry bars, utility knives, roofing nail guns, caulking guns, tin snips, hammers, and scaffolding or ladders are essential for safe and effective work.
- Materials:
- Flashing metals: Galvanized steel, aluminum, copper.
- Sealants and Cements: High-quality roofing cement, specialized flashing tapes, and waterproof sealants designed for outdoor use and temperature variations.
- Fasteners: Roofing nails, screws specifically designed for roofing applications.
- Underlayment and Ice & Water Shield: Often used in conjunction with flashing for added protection in critical areas.

How does the Texas climate specifically affect roof flashing longevity?
The Texas climate, with its intense sun, significant temperature fluctuations between hot summers and cooler winters, and occasional severe storms (including high winds and hail), puts considerable stress on roof flashing. The UV exposure accelerates the degradation of asphalt-based materials, while the constant cycle of expansion and contraction due to temperature changes can lead to metal fatigue and cracking. Heavy rainfall can also hasten the process of any existing corrosion on metal flashing, making timely inspection and repair even more critical for homes in Balch Springs.
